网站大量收购独家精品文档,联系QQ:2885784924

数据库课程设计任务书.docxVIP

  1. 1、本文档共22页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

毕业设计(论文)

PAGE

1-

毕业设计(论文)报告

题目:

数据库课程设计任务书

学号:

姓名:

学院:

专业:

指导教师:

起止日期:

数据库课程设计任务书

摘要:随着信息技术的飞速发展,数据库技术作为信息技术的重要组成部分,已经在各个领域得到了广泛应用。数据库课程设计是数据库教学中的重要环节,旨在帮助学生掌握数据库的基本原理和实际应用能力。本文针对数据库课程设计,提出了一种基于实际项目需求的课程设计方案,并通过实际案例进行了验证。该方案不仅有助于提高学生的实践能力,而且能够培养学生的创新思维和团队协作精神。本文首先对数据库课程设计的重要性进行了阐述,然后详细介绍了课程设计的目标、内容、方法和评价体系,最后对课程设计的实施效果进行了分析。本文的研究成果对于数据库课程设计的教学改革具有重要的参考价值。

随着信息技术的快速发展,数据库技术已经成为现代社会不可或缺的一部分。数据库技术不仅广泛应用于商业、教育、医疗、金融等领域,而且对提高企业竞争力、推动社会进步具有重要意义。因此,数据库课程设计作为数据库教学的重要组成部分,其教学质量直接影响到学生将来在相关领域的就业竞争力。本文针对当前数据库课程设计存在的问题,提出了一种新的课程设计方案,旨在提高学生的实践能力和创新能力。前言部分主要从以下几个方面进行了阐述:1)数据库课程设计的重要性;2)当前数据库课程设计存在的问题;3)本文的研究内容和创新点。

一、数据库课程设计概述

1.1数据库课程设计的目的和意义

(1)数据库课程设计的目的在于培养学生将数据库理论知识应用于实际问题的能力。通过设计、实现和维护数据库系统,学生能够深入理解数据库的基本原理,如数据模型、数据结构、查询语言等。以我国某知名高校为例,在数据库课程设计中,学生需要完成一个电子商务平台的数据库设计项目。该项目要求学生根据实际业务需求,设计用户、商品、订单等实体,并建立它们之间的关系。通过这一过程,学生不仅掌握了数据库设计的规范和方法,而且提高了解决实际问题的能力。

(2)数据库课程设计的意义在于强化学生的实践操作技能,提升其综合素质。在当今社会,数据库技术已经成为各行各业的基础技术之一。通过课程设计,学生能够在实际操作中熟悉数据库软件的使用,如MySQL、Oracle等,并学会使用SQL语言进行数据查询、更新、删除等操作。以某企业为例,在进行数据库课程设计时,学生需要完成一个客户关系管理系统的数据库设计。这个过程中,学生不仅要设计数据库结构,还要考虑系统的安全性和性能优化。这样的实践经历有助于学生毕业后更快地适应工作环境。

(3)数据库课程设计还有助于培养学生的创新思维和团队协作精神。在课程设计中,学生需要独立思考,提出解决方案,并与其他同学进行交流与合作。例如,在完成一个在线教育平台的数据库设计时,学生需要考虑如何实现用户权限管理、课程信息管理等功能。这一过程中,学生需要发挥自己的创新思维,提出切实可行的设计方案。同时,团队协作也是不可或缺的,学生需要学会倾听他人的意见,共同解决问题。这种综合能力的培养对于学生未来的职业发展具有重要意义。

1.2数据库课程设计的内容和要求

(1)数据库课程设计的内容涵盖了数据库设计的全过程,包括需求分析、概念结构设计、逻辑结构设计、物理结构设计、数据库实现和测试等。例如,在某个高校的数据库课程设计中,学生需要完成一个图书馆管理系统的数据库设计。在这个过程中,学生首先进行需求分析,了解图书馆管理的具体需求,如图书信息、读者信息、借阅信息等。接着,学生设计概念模型,将需求转化为实体-关系模型。随后,学生进行逻辑结构设计,将概念模型转化为关系模型,并使用SQL语言进行数据库创建。最后,学生进行物理结构设计,优化数据库性能,并进行测试,确保数据库稳定运行。

(2)数据库课程设计的要求包括对数据库基本理论的掌握、数据库设计工具的应用、数据库实现和测试的能力。例如,在某个高校的数据库课程设计中,要求学生熟练掌握SQL语言,能够使用SQL语句进行数据查询、插入、更新、删除等操作。此外,学生还需要学会使用数据库设计工具,如ER/Studio、PowerDesigner等,进行数据库的建模和设计。在实际操作中,学生需要能够根据需求分析的结果,设计出符合规范的数据库结构,并能够对数据库进行性能优化。以某企业为例,在数据库课程设计中,学生需要完成一个客户关系管理系统的数据库设计,要求学生能够设计出满足企业业务需求的数据库结构,并能够对数据库进行安全性和性能的优化。

(3)数据库课程设计还要求学生具备良好的团队协作能力和沟通能力。在课程设计中,学生通常需要分组完成项目,每个学生负责不同的模块。例如,在某个高校的数据库课程设计中,学生被分

文档评论(0)

yadonggonggong88 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档